I have cared for a few babies of mothers who had taken tramadol regularly throughout pregnancy and its very hard to say the definite outcome. All but one of the baby's showed no symptoms of withdrawing, but the one I did see was quite obviously in pain, distinct cry and having to be held all night, that said however its not to say that the mum wasnt under the influence of different drugs during pregnancy.
